HOUSE BILL No. 6149
May 29, 2002, Introduced by Reps. Kolb, Bovin, Anderson, Schauer, Gieleghem, Phillips, Lipsey, Rivet, Dennis and Lemmons and referred to the Committee on Transportation. A bill to provide for a study on the feasibility of using vehicles powered by alternative fuel; and to prescribe the powers and duties of certain state agencies and departments. THE PEOPLE OF THE STATE OF MICHIGAN ENACT: 1 Sec. 1. This act shall be known and may be cited as the 2 "alternative fuel and vehicle act". 3 Sec. 2. As used in this act: 4 (a) "Alternative fuel" means electricity, ethanol, and natu- 5 ral gas. 6 (b) "Department" means the state transportation department. 7 (c) "Vehicle" means an automobile, truck, van, or sport 8 utility vehicle that is normally powered by gasoline or diesel 9 fuel but can utilize alternative fuel as an exclusive source of 10 fuel or in combination with gasoline or diesel fuel. 07109'02 * MRM 2 1 Sec. 3. The department shall conduct a feasibility study on 2 the feasibility of the state purchasing and utilizing vehicles 3 that are able to operate using alternative fuel. The feasibility 4 study shall address all of the following: 5 (a) The location, type, and number of alternative fueling 6 stations that are needed to make practical use of the vehicles. 7 (b) The type of fuel that can be used to power the 8 vehicles. 9 (c) The feasibility of a partnership to provide alternative 10 fueling stations with existing private service stations to pro- 11 vide for the number of fueling stations needed to use the 12 vehicles. 13 Sec. 4. The department shall present the written feasibil- 14 ity study and make recommendations for the implementation of a 15 pilot program based on the information contained in the feasibil- 16 ity study to the transportation committee of the house of repre- 17 sentatives and the transportation and tourism committee of the 18 senate no later than 9 months after the effective date of this 19 act. A copy of the written feasibility study shall be given to 20 the chair of each committee. 07109'02 * Final page. MRM
